It may seem like the UK summer has been a bit of a let-down lately, with rain, clouds and thunderstorm warnings.
But as the rest of Europe bakes in a n extreme heatwave, some forecasters are warning similar temperatures could be heading further north. The heatwave, dubbed "Cerberus" by the Italian Meteorological Society has been named after the three-headed monster from Dante's Inferno. It has already taken a hold across hotspots in the Mediterranean.
Temperatures have already reached highs of 48C, the ECHO reports. Although this kind of intense heat is not expected to reach British shores, researchers are warning that high temperatures could turn our homes into greenhouses, particularly if global warming reaches 2C.Experts add that air conditioning could lead to a "vicious cycle" of high energy consumption, even though it would help us to feel cooler in the hot weather.
This is because they would face a greater number of days with extremely high temperatures. Dr Radhika Khosla, associate professor and leader of the Oxford Martin Programme on the Future of Cooling, said: "It has huge implications for public health and all sustainable development goals, including livelihoods, infrastructure, education, poverty and food and nutrition."
Concluding the report, as small increases in global warming are evidenced, it is thought that there is now a "need for immediate, unprecedented and localised adaptation."
